Margin level is the ratio of equity to used margin and is used by the broker to determine when it is time for margin calls or stop out. This is the margin level at which the broker begins the liquidation of the trader’s account by closing losing positions. Assuming the stop-out level is at 50%; once the threshold is reached, the losing positions are closed one after the other until the margin level increases back to 100% and above.

Funds in Forex trading are money that will become yours if you close all transactions right now. Free margin is the part of your deposit that is not used in Forex trading and can be used, for example, to open other transactions. In other words, equity in Forex trading is the potential balance when all transactions are closed, and free margin is money that you can dispose of at your own discretion.

Equity in Forex meaning

In Forex trading, Equity refers to the value of a trader’s account after taking into account all open positions, profits, and losses. Equity is a crucial metric that determines the margin available for further trading and reflects the trader’s overall financial health. By considering all open positions, equity reflects the trader’s current financial position, including the potential profits or losses from those positions.
